冠心病的抗凝血酶Ⅲ与纤溶改变及其临床意义

Changes of antithrombin Ⅲ and fibrinolysis in coronary heart disease and its clinical significance

【摘要】 目的:研究冠心病的抗凝血酶Ⅲ(AT-Ⅲ)及纤溶改变特点并探讨其临床意义。方法:对冠心病组(34例)及对照组(30例)的抗凝血酶Ⅲ抗原(AT-Ⅲ:Ag)、抗凝血酶Ⅲ活性(AT-Ⅲ:a)、纤溶酶原抗原(PLG:Ag)、纤溶酶活性(PL:a)、组织型纤溶酶原激活剂活性(t-PA:a)、纤溶酶原激活剂抑制剂活性(PAI:a)和D-二聚体(D-dimer)进行检测和分析。结果:冠心病组的AT-Ⅲ:a显著降低(P<0.01),PAI;a显著增高(P<0.01),PL:a及D-dimer显著增高(P<0.05,0.01)。t-PA:a与PL:a,t-PA:a、PL:a与D-dimer呈正相关。冠心病组中,不稳定型心绞痛及冠状动脉多支病变者与稳定型心绞痛及单支病变者比较,PL:a、t-PA:a、PAI:a及D-dimer增高尤显(均P<0.05)。结论:冠心病特别是不稳定型心绞痛及冠状动脉多支病变者存在高凝状态和纤溶活性增高。

【Abstract】 Objectives:To study the clinical siedficance of changes of antithrombin Ⅲ and fibrinolysis in coronary heart disease. Methods:: Antithrombin Ⅲ antigen (AT-Ⅲ: Ag), antithrombin Ⅲ activity (AT-Ⅲ:a),plasminogen antigen (PLG: Ag),plasmin activity (PL:a),tissue plasminogen activator activity (t-PA:a),plasminogn activator inhibitor activity(PAI:a) and ixdimer were studied in 34 cases of coronary heart disease (CHD) and30 normal controls. Results:AT-Ⅲ:a was significantly lowered (P <0.01) ; PAI: a, PL: a and D-dimer were significantly increased (P < 0.01, 0.05 & 0.01 respectively)in CHD. There were postive correlations between t-PA: a and Ddimer (r = 0.529, P r0.01),t-PA:a and D-dimer(r = 0. 795, P <0.01),and PL:a and D-dimer (r=0.587, P<0.01). In patients with stable angina (SA) and unstable angina (UA) PL: a, t-PA: a, and D-dimer were significantly increased in later (P <0.05). Patients with multivessel disease showed much decreased AT-Ⅲ:a and increased PL:a,t-PA:a and D-dimer than single ves-sel disease (P<0.05). Conclustiou: There are increase of coagulability and fibrinolysis in CHD especially in UA and multivessel disease.
